Do you offer plumbing inspections for older homes in the area?

We do. A professional plumbing inspection is a smart move for any older home in Wilton. We'll check water pressure, look for leaks or corrosion in pipes, test shutoff valves, and assess fixtures and drains. This gives you a clear picture of your system's health and helps prevent small issues from becoming major, costly repairs down the line.
